Henry Sibley and his family experienced extreme love and loss in their lifetime. Henry's life was in constant emotional turbulence from the loss of the family home in Detroit during the War of 1812, to the endearing love that was felt between he and his family. The Love & Loss Tour at the Sibley Historic Site is an in-depth visitor experience that sheds light on stories never-before heard that focus on the inner workings and relationships of the first governor of Minnesota and one of the most prominent fur traders in the Midwest during the 1800s, Henry Hastings Sibley.
